GerminationPrepare the seeds in advance, soak the colorful pepper seeds in clean water for 8 to 12 hours, then wrap the soaked seeds with a wet cloth and put them in a container, then place them in an environment of 25℃ to 30℃ for germination, which takes about 5 to 7 days. During this period, rinse the seeds with water every day, and wait until the seeds turn white before sowing. 2. SowingPrepare the flower pots, add an appropriate amount of nutrient soil to the soil, then water the soil thoroughly, sprinkle the seeds evenly on the soil, then sprinkle a thin layer of soil about 0.5 cm thick on the seeds, and then cover with plastic wrap to keep it moist and warm, and wait for the seedlings to emerge. During this period, apply water to the soil in time to maintain humidity. |
